Chicago Bears Depth Chart Overall 2023

The Chicago Bears are a professional American football team based in Chicago, Illinois. They compete in the National Football League (NFL) as a member club of the league’s National Football Conference (NFC) North division. The Bears are led by head coach Matt Eberflus, who is entering his second season with the team.

The Bears finished the 2022 season with a 3-14 record, missing the playoffs for the second consecutive year. They ranked 28th in total offense and 29th in total defense. They had some bright spots, such as 2nd-year quarterback Justin Fields, who showed flashes of potential throwing for over 2,200 yards and rushing for 1,143 yards along with eight rushing touchdowns.

The Bears made their impact in the 2023 NFL Draft by bolstering up their offensive and defensive lines. They also made moves drafting skill position players in RB Roschon Johnson out of Texas and WR Tyler Scott from Cincinnati.

Here is a look at the Bears’ depth chart for the 2023 season.

Chicago Bears QB Depth Chart

The Bears’ starting quarterback is Justin Fields, who they drafted in the first round of the 2021 NFL Draft. Fields is a talented quarterback who has shown flashes of potential, but he has also been inconsistent. He’s only completed 59.7% of his passes during his career to go along with a 79.7 QB rating.

The backup quarterback is P.J. Walker, who is a former XFL standout who played in six games for the Carolina Panthers last season accumulating 731 passing yards to go along with three touchdowns and three interceptions.

The third-string quarterback is Nathan Peterman who played in three games for the Bears last season throwing for 139 yards and a touchdown during that minimal time.

The Bears’ quarterback depth chart is as follows:

•  Justin Fields

•  P.J. Walker

•  Nathan Peterman

Chicago Bears RB Depth Chart

The Bears could very well go with a 50/50 approach at running back at least to start the NFL season. They signed former Panthers running back D’Onta Foreman after losing David Montgomery to the Lions during the offseason. This will be Khalil Herbert’s third season with the Bears as he rushed for 731 at 5.7 YPC during the 2022 season.

The third-string running back is Roschon Johnson who will be playing his first NFL season out of Texas where he rushed for 554 yards on 6.0 YPC and five touchdowns as a senior for the Longhorns last year. Travis Homer will be a change of pace back who accumulated 231 total yards as a member of the Seahawks last season.

The Bears’ running back depth chart is as follows:

•  D’Onta Foreman

•  Khalil Herbert

•  Roschon Johnson

•  Travis Homer

Chicago Bears WR Depth Chart

DJ Moore figures to be the #1 pass catching option in Chicago after acquiring him in a trade with the Panthers that netted Carolina the #1 overall pick. He spent five years in Carolina gaining over 1,100 receiving yards in three of those five seasons. Last year was his best as far as touchdowns with seven total on the season.

Mooney has the most experience as part of the Bears franchise of any WR on the roster entering his fourth season. He only had 493 yards receiving and two touchdowns just a season after accumulating 1,055 receiving yards and four touchdowns. He did miss five games though last season due to injury

Chase Claypool will be the wildcard of this Bears WR core as he was acquired mid season in 2022 from the Pittsburgh Steelers. In seven games played on the Bears last season, he only managed 140 yards and still searching for his first touchdown as a member of the Chicago franchise. St. Brown, Scott and Pettis will all serve as backups with Pettis being the only one who has any experience with the Bears.

The Bears’ wide receiver depth chart is as follows:

•  DJ Moore

•  Darnell Mooney

•  Chase Claypool

•  Equanimeous St. Brown

•  Tyler Scott

•  Dante Pettis

Chicago Bears OL Depth Chart

The Bears’ starting offensive line consists of left tackle Braxton Jones, left guard Teven Jenkins, center Cody Whitehair, right guard Nate Davis, and right tackle Darnell Wright. Jones is entering his second season with the team after being drafted in the fifth round of the 2022 NFL Draft. Jenkins is a powerful and athletic tackle who can play both sides of the line.

Whitehair is entering his sixth season with the team and has been a solid and versatile lineman. He can play both guard and center positions.

Davis is entering his first season with the team after being traded from the Tennessee Titans. Davis is a strong and physical guard who can open holes in the running game. Wright was the team’s first round selection in the 2023 NFL draft.

The Bears’ offensive line depth chart is as follows:

•  LT: Braxton Jones, Kellen Diesch, Bobby Haskins

•  LG: Teven Jenkins, Ja’Tyre Carter

•  C: Cody Whitehair, Lucas Patrick, Doug Kramer

•  RG: Nate Davis, Dieter Eiselen, Lorenz Metz

•  RT: Darnell Wright, Larry Borom, Alex Leatherwood

Chicago Bears DL Depth Chart

The Bears’ starting defensive line consists of left defensive end Trevis Gipson, left defensive tackle Andrew Billings, right defensive tackle Justin Jones, and right defensive end DeMarcus Walker. Gipson is in his fourth NFL season out of Tulsa after being drafted in the fifth round of the 2020 NFL Draft.

Billings will be playing for his fourth team in five seasons most recently playing for the Raiders in 2022. He was a fourth round pick out of Baylor in the 2016 NFL Draft. Jones played in his first season as a Bear in 2022 after spending his first four seasons as a member of the Chargers. Walker generated seven sacks last season as a member of the Titans and before that played with the Broncos and Texans.

The Bears’ defensive line depth chart is as follows:

•  LDE: Trevis Gipson, Dominique Robinson, D’Anthony Jones

•  LDT: Andrew Billings, Zacch Pickens, Travis Bell

•  RDT: Justin Jones, Gervon Dexter Sr., Jalyn Holmes

•  RDE: DeMarcus Walker, Rasheem Green, Jalen Harris

Chicago Bears LB Depth Chart

The Bears’ starting linebackers are T.J. Edwards, Tremaine Edmunds and Jack Sanborn. Edwards is in his first season with the Bears after accumulating 389 total tackles in his four seasons with the Eagles.

Edmunds played in five seasons as a member of the Bills averaging over 110 tackles per season including 102 in 2022. He signed a 4-year $72 million deal with the team over the offseason.

Sanborn is entering his second season with the team after being drafted in the third round of the 2022 NFL Draft. Sanborn is a smart and instinctive linebacker who can play both inside and outside. He had 64 total tackes, two sackes and a fumble recovery in his first year with the Bears.

Sewell is the wildcard of this linebacking bunch drafted in the fifth round of the 2023 NFL draft generating 218 tackles and 7.5 sacks total in his three years at Oregon. He is younger brother of Lions OT Penei Sewell.

The Bears’ linebacker depth chart is as follows:

•  WLB: T.J. Edwards, Sterling Weatherford, DeMarquis Gates

•  MLB: Tremaine Edmunds, Noah Sewell, Terrell Lewis

•  SLB: Jack Sanborn, Dylan Cole, Kuony Deng
